Preguntas frecuentes sobre alquileres en Mission Valley

¿Que tipo de alquileres hay actualmente en Mission Valley?

Actualmente hay 1455 Apartamentos de Alquiler en Mission Valley, CA con precios que van desde $1,695 hasta $11,679. También hay 142 Casas Unifamiliares, Condominios y Casas Adosadas en alquiler disponibles actualmente en Mission Valley que van desde $1,600 hasta $8,500.

¿Cuál es el rango de precios actual de las viviendas de alquiler en Mission Valley?

Los precios hoy en día para las casas, condominios y casas adosadas en alquiler en Mission Valley oscilan entre $1,600 hasta $8,500 con un alquiler mensual promedio de $4,095.
